Helping new businesses to grow for the future

In the latest rounds of calls opened for applications, there’s also a chance to create an enterprise hub to encourage local entrepreneurs for years to come.

These opportunities are available through the fifth and sixth phase of the FCW programme funded by the European Regional Development Fund, and interested parties are being encouraged to get in touch with their ideas.

Cllr David Wimble, F&HDC Cabinet Member for the District Economy, said: “This is a brilliant platform to nurture an innovative idea into something which is successful and also supports the local community.

“Our programme management team is on hand to help applicants in making the process as simple as possible. We want projects to succeed just as much as those behind the exciting proposals we’re looking forward to receive.”
